Business Intelligence Developer

Presto Recruiting Solutions
Greater Toronto Area, Canada
Full-time

Join Our Team as a Senior BI Developer and data Engineer. Drive Data-Driven Solutions with expertise in Snowflake, Power BI, and Python.

This Hybrid role is based in either Toronto or Montreal, and the incumbent must be on-site from day one.

About the Role :

We seek an experienced Senior BI Developer & Data Engineer to join our innovative team. In this role, you’ll leverage your expertise in data warehousing, BI development, and advanced SQL to build robust analytical solutions.

You’ll work across teams to deliver data-driven insights, streamline reporting, and optimize business processes. This is an exciting opportunity to work with cutting-edge technologies such as Snowflake and Power BI, driving impactful change across the organization.

Key Responsibilities :

  • BI Development & Data Warehousing : Lead the design, development, and optimization of BI solutions and data warehouses to support analytical queries and business intelligence initiatives.
  • Advanced SQL & Snowflake Expertise : Use advanced SQL and Snowflake to develop, manage, and enhance the company's data infrastructure, ensuring scalability and performance optimization.
  • Python Data Processing : Implement and maintain Python scripts to automate data processing tasks and build scalable data pipelines.
  • Power BI Reporting & Visualization : Use Power BI to develop compelling reports and visualizations that enable data-driven decision-making across departments.
  • API Development : Collaborate with teams to create and maintain APIs (PowerShell, REST) for seamless data integration and real-time data exchange.
  • Cube Development : (Desirable) Build and optimize data cubes to support high-performance analytical queries and enhance the reporting capabilities of the organization.
  • Collaboration & Problem-Solving : Work closely with cross-functional teams, including data analysts, business stakeholders, and developers, to understand data requirements, troubleshoot issues, and deliver solutions that meet business goals.
  • Data-Driven Solutions : Support the ongoing development of cloud-based data solutions, staying current with industry trends and ensuring alignment with company objectives.
  • Documentation & Best Practices : Maintain detailed documentation of systems, processes, and procedures, ensuring alignment with industry best practices and regulatory standards.

Qualifications :

  • 8+ years of experience in BI development , data warehousing , and analytical queries .
  • Proficient in advanced SQL and experience with Snowflake .
  • Hands-on experience with Python for data processing.
  • Intermediate knowledge of Power BI for reporting and visualization.
  • Familiarity with API development (PowerShell, REST APIs).
  • Experience with Cube Development (Desirable).
  • Strong analytical and problem-solving skills.
  • Excellent communication and collaboration abilities .
  • Ability to work both independently and as part of a team.

Preferred Qualifications :

  • Certifications in relevant technologies (e.g., Snowflake, Power BI).
  • Experience with cloud-based data solutions .

What We Offer :

  • Competitive salary and performance-based bonuses.
  • Comprehensive health and dental benefits.
  • Opportunities for professional development and certification support.
  • A collaborative, innovative, and inclusive work environment.
  • Flexibility, including remote work options.

Apply Today!

If you’re a seasoned BI Developer & Data Engineer looking to work in a dynamic, fast-paced environment, we’d love to hear from you!

8 hours ago
Related jobs
Promoted
Presto Recruiting Solutions
Greater Toronto Area, Ontario

Work closely with cross-functional teams, including data analysts, business stakeholders, and developers, to understand data requirements, troubleshoot issues, and deliver solutions that meet business goals. Lead the design, development, and optimization of BI solutions and data warehouses to suppor...

Promoted
Alphabyte
Canada

We are seeking a highly skilled and versatile Senior Business Intelligence Consultant/Developer to join our team. A truly global corporate citizen, we are committed to responsible business practices to bring about positive change. This hybrid role combines strategic consulting with hands-on technica...

Promoted
Morgan McKinley
Canada

Experience with large datasets and the ability to translate data into actionable insights. This role will focus on providing data-driven insights related to salary structures, market trends, pay equity, and compensation program effectiveness. Analyze compensation data, including salary structures, j...

Promoted
VLink Inc
Greater Toronto Area, Ontario

Data Modeling & Metadata Management: Create, update, and maintain data models based on business needs and manage metadata repositories to ensure accurate and up-to-date information. ETL Processes & Data Preparation: Extract, transform, and load data from various sources, ensuring data quality, integ...

Promoted
Quantum Technology Recruiting Inc. (QTR)
Greater Toronto Area, Ontario

Business Analyst with a strong focus on Business Intelligence, data analysis, and data visualization. Tableau Business Intelligence Analyst. Tableau Business Intelligence Analyst. This role focuses on leveraging data to support business insights and improve decision-making across multiple department...

Promoted
Exchange Solutions
Greater Toronto Area, Ontario

The analyst will collaborate with various teams to provide insights that support all business areas, including enhancing loyalty programs and operational analytics for clients using our loyalty products. The Senior BI Analyst role is part of the Analytics and Optimization team, reporting to the Mana...

Promoted
UniUni
Canada

Excellent logical thinking and rapid learning abilities, capable of quickly acquiring and adapting to new domain knowledge, adept at deconstructing complex problems and applying analytical methods to solve them in a work setting. Self-driven with strong teamwork spirit, excellent communication and c...

Elite Mente LLC
Markham, Ontario

Hadoop</p> <p><b>Experience with Cloud Snowflake and AWS(S3) including PostgreSQL DB, SQL Database, Hadoop Data</b></p> <p><b>Lake, and Mongo DB</b></p> <p> Must have experience in using ETL Tool informatica Power Center & BDM</p&...

Atlantis IT group
Markham, Ontario

Role name: ETL Informatica Developer</b></div> <div><b>Location: Markham, ON | Hybrid</b></div> <div><b>Duration: 12 Months</b></div> <div><br /> Role Description: </div> <div> </div> <div>Test Analyst (...

Paralucent
ON, CA

As a Marketing Data Analyst at Paralucent, you’ll play a critical role in analyzing and interpreting data to drive marketing strategies. Develop, execute, and optimize complex SQL and big data queries. Retrieve and analyze data using SAS and SQL. Export and import marketing data from disparate syste...